Many vintage Gucci brown handbags showcase the brand's signature details: the iconic double G logo, intricate stitching, and the use of high-quality leather. These pieces often feature subtle variations in design and hardware, reflecting the evolving aesthetic of the brand throughout the decades. The early to mid-20th century bags, for example, often display a more restrained elegance, with clean lines and minimal embellishments. Later designs, influenced by the shifting trends of the 60s, 70s, and beyond, incorporate bolder details, such as larger logos, more intricate hardware, and sometimes even playful patterns.
The condition of a vintage Gucci brown handbag is, of course, a crucial factor determining its value and desirability. Well-preserved pieces, exhibiting minimal wear and tear, command higher prices and are highly sought after by collectors.
